MySQL 选择数据库
2026/4/18 0:29:05 网站建设 项目流程

MySQL 选择数据库

引言

在数据库管理系统中,选择合适的数据库是确保数据存储和查询效率的关键。MySQL 作为一款功能强大、性能优异的关系型数据库管理系统,广泛应用于各种规模的组织和企业。本文将详细介绍如何在 MySQL 中选择合适的数据库,并探讨相关的最佳实践。

什么是数据库?

数据库是存储、管理和检索数据的系统。它由一系列结构化的数据组成,这些数据按照一定的逻辑关系组织在一起。数据库管理系统(DBMS)负责管理数据库,提供数据存储、检索、更新和删除等功能。

MySQL 简介

MySQL 是一款开源的关系型数据库管理系统,由瑞典 MySQL AB 公司开发。自 1995 年发布以来,MySQL 已经成为全球最受欢迎的数据库之一。它具有以下特点:

  • 开源免费:MySQL 是开源软件,用户可以免费使用、修改和分发。
  • 高性能:MySQL 具有卓越的性能,能够处理大量数据。
  • 兼容性强:MySQL 支持多种编程语言,如 Python、Java、PHP 等。
  • 易于使用:MySQL 的安装和配置简单,易于学习和使用。

选择数据库的考虑因素

在 MySQL 中选择合适的数据库,需要考虑以下因素:

1. 数据量

根据数据量的大小,选择合适的存储引擎和索引策略。对于小数据量,InnoDB 存储引擎是不错的选择;对于大数据量,MyISAM 或 TokuDB 等存储引擎可能更适合。

2. 性能需求

根据业务需求,选择合适的存储引擎和索引策略。例如,如果需要高并发读写,则 InnoDB 存储引擎可能更适合;如果需要高读性能,则 MyISAM 存储引擎可能更适合。

3. 可用性

考虑数据库的可用性需求,例如读写分离、故障转移、备份和恢复等。MySQL 提供了多种解决方案,如 MySQL Repli

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询